A roof is the barrier of your home, and a freshly painted roof can improve its curb appeal dramatically. But before you grab a brush and leap into the project, it's crucial to learn the steps involved for a flawless finish.
- Initially, inspect your roof thoroughly for any damage or loose shingles. Fixing these issues before painting will ensure a durable and long-lasting result.
- Secondly, scrub the roof surface using a pressure washer or scraper to remove dirt, debris, and moss. Allow the roof to dry completely before proceeding.
- Now, apply a primer designed for roofs. This will create a bond for the paint to adhere securely to.
- Once the primer is cured, it's time to apply the roof with your chosen paint. Use a roller for larger areas and a brush for details. Spread multiple thin coats rather than one thick coat for optimal coverage.
Be aware that painting a roof can be a challenging task. If you're uncomfortable, it's best to consult a professional contractor for the job.

Leading Roof Coatings for Maximum Protection
When it comes to safeguarding your valuable investment, a durable and reliable roof coating can make all the difference. With a wide variety of alternatives read more available on the market, selecting the optimal solution for your needs can be challenging. To help you navigate this process, we've compiled a list of top-performing roof coatings known for their exceptional protection. These coatings are formulated to combat the harsh elements, extending the lifespan of your roof and providing lasting shield.
A key factor to consider when choosing a roof coating is its composition. Common materials include silicone, each offering unique benefits. Acrylic coatings are renowned for their cost-effectiveness and ease of spreading, while polyurethane coatings provide superior elasticity and protection against UV rays. Silicone coatings, on the other hand, are highly heat-resistant, helping to minimize your energy consumption.
Additionally, it's essential to choose a roof coating that is compatible for your existing roofing system. Talking to a qualified roofing professional can help you determine the most appropriate solution for your specific needs and environmental factors.
By carefully considering these factors, you can select a top-rated roof coating that will provide your home or building with maximum protection for years to come.

Choosing the Right Paint for a Weatherproof Roof
Your roof serves as your home's first line of defense from the elements. So, when it comes to choosing paint, you need something that can tolerate even the harshest weather conditions.
Acrylic paints are a common choice for roofs because they're durable. They also provide good coverage against UV rays, which can fade your roof over time.
When choosing paint for your roof, consider the climate you live in. If you live in an area with a lot of rain, look for a paint that has exceptional ability to repel water.
Similarly, if your area experiences hot summers and cold winters, choose a paint that can adapt with the changes in temperature.
